REVIVAL OF HORSE RACING IN GERMANY. —A large crowd, nearly all of whom are sheltered by umbrellas, watching a race at a recent meeting held on the well-known Karlsherst course.

LABOUR-SAVING FOR THE WOODMAN.—Starting up a motor saw which is now being used for felling trees. It is petrol-driven and performs its task with speed and ease.
